信息安全问题日益突出。加密算法作为保障信息安全的重要手段,已经成为各国政府和企业的关注焦点。本文将详细介绍DES加密算法,分析其原理、优势与不足,并探讨其在信息安全领域中的应用。

一、DES加密算法概述

DES加密算法信息安全的重要保障  第1张

1. 背景

DES(Data Encryption Standard)是美国国家标准和技术研究院(NIST)于1977年发布的对称密钥加密标准。自问世以来,DES在加密领域发挥着重要作用,被誉为“现代密码学之父”。

2. 原理

DES采用分组密码技术,将明文分为64位的块,通过16轮迭代运算,生成64位的密文。其核心算法是置换-替换(Permutation-Substitution)过程,即将明文中的每个比特通过置换和替换,生成密文。

3. 特点

(1)对称密钥:DES采用64位密钥,确保了加密和解密过程的安全性。

(2)高速:DES加密和解密速度较快,适合大规模数据处理。

(3)安全性:经过多次迭代运算,DES具有较高的安全性。

二、DES加密算法的优势与不足

1. 优势

(1)广泛的应用:DES被广泛应用于政府、企业、金融机构等领域,确保信息安全。

(2)安全性:DES具有较高的安全性,能有效抵御攻击。

(3)易于实现:DES算法简单,易于在硬件和软件中实现。

2. 不足

(1)密钥长度:随着计算机技术的发展,64位密钥的长度已不再满足安全需求。

(2)破解速度:随着量子计算机的兴起,DES加密算法面临破解风险。

三、DES加密算法在信息安全领域中的应用

1. 防止数据泄露

DES加密算法在政府、企业、金融机构等领域,广泛应用于数据传输、存储和备份过程中,防止数据泄露。

2. 保障通信安全

DES加密算法在通信领域具有重要作用,确保通信过程的安全性,防止窃听、篡改等攻击。

3. 实现身份认证

DES加密算法在身份认证过程中,通过对用户密码进行加密,确保用户信息的安全性。

DES加密算法作为信息安全的重要保障,在加密领域具有广泛的应用。随着计算机技术的发展,DES加密算法的安全性已不再满足需求。因此,研究更为安全的加密算法成为信息安全领域的迫切任务。未来,随着量子计算机的崛起,我们期待更加安全的加密算法,为信息安全保驾护航。

参考文献:

[1] 王新梅,李晓波. 密码学基础与应用[M]. 北京:高等教育出版社,2014.

[2] 刘振民,刘波,杨文华. 密码学导论[M]. 北京:电子工业出版社,2015.

[3] 陈晓东,陈刚,王立峰. 信息安全技术[M]. 北京:清华大学出版社,2016.